A reputable engineering business in Dungannon is seeking a Workshop Manager to oversee all workshop activities, ensuring high-quality outcomes and effective staff management.
Responsibilities include:
- Managing the workshop staff
- Planning daily operations to meet targets
- Conducting quality control on all projects
The ideal candidate will have at least 3 years of management experience in a related field. This is an excellent opportunity to join a company known for its quality products and customer service.

How to prepare for a job interview at Haughey Recruitment
✨Know the Company Inside Out
Before your interview, do some homework on the engineering business in Dungannon. Understand their products, values, and what sets them apart in the industry. This will not only help you answer questions more effectively but also show your genuine interest in the role.
✨Showcase Your Management Experience
Since the role requires at least 3 years of management experience, be ready to discuss specific examples from your past. Highlight how you've successfully led teams, managed daily operations, and ensured quality outcomes. Use the STAR method (Situation, Task, Action, Result) to structure your responses.
✨Prepare for Quality Control Questions
Given that quality control is a key responsibility, anticipate questions related to this area. Think about how you've implemented quality assurance processes in previous roles and be prepared to discuss any challenges you faced and how you overcame them.
✨Ask Insightful Questions
At the end of the interview, don’t forget to ask questions! Inquire about the company’s future projects, team dynamics, or how they measure success in the workshop. This shows that you're not just interested in the job, but also in contributing to the company's growth.
